5. How to Make Easy Air Fryer Sweet Chili Chicken and Brussels Sprouts Dinner
Preparation
Start by cutting your chicken into bite-sized pieces and place them in a bowl. Toss with a mixture of honey, chili sauce, garlic powder, and a splash of soy sauce, coating evenly. Let this marinate briefly—15 minutes is enough to soak up the flavors.
Cooking the Chicken
Preheat your air fryer at 400°F (200°C). Arrange the chicken pieces in the basket in a single layer, ensuring they aren’t overcrowded for maximum crispiness. Cook for 12-15 minutes, shaking the basket halfway through. You’ll notice the chicken turning a beautiful golden-brown and becoming irresistibly crispy.
Preparing the Brussels Sprouts
While the chicken cooks, toss halved Brussels sprouts with olive oil, salt, and pepper. After the chicken is cooked, add the sprouts to the air fryer, or use a separate batch. Roast at the same temperature for about 8-10 minutes until they are caramelized around the edges and tender inside.
Finish and Serve
Once everything is cooked, drizzle some additional sweet chili glaze over the chicken and spritz with lemon for freshness. Plate the Brussels sprouts alongside the spicy sweet chicken, and garnish with sesame seeds or chopped green onions. 6. Expert Tips for Success
- Ensure the chicken is evenly coated in marinade for maximum flavor; marinate for at least 15 minutes.
- Av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ket—work in batches if needed—to keep everything crispy.
- If you prefer spicier, add a dash of cayenne or sriracha to the glaze.
- Use fresh Brussels sprouts for the best flavor and crispiness—the frozen variety can become soggy.
7. Variations & Substitutions
If you’re avoiding gluten, swap soy sauce with coconut aminos. For a vegetarian version, substitute chicken with tofu or tempeh and use the same marinade. For a milder dish, reduce the chili sauce quantity or choose a milder chili paste. You can also pair this with cauliflower or broccoli instead of Brussels sprouts for variety.
8. Storage & Re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at in the air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es until crispy. This method helps retain the texture without becoming soggy, keeping the flavors fresh and vibrant.
9. FAQ
Can I make this recipe in advance?
Yes, marinate the chicken ahead of time and store it in the fridge. Cook just before serving for the best crispy texture. The Brussels sprouts are best roasted fresh for maximum caramelization.
How spicy is this dish?
The spiciness depends on your chili sauce choice. For milder heat, use a gentle chili glaze or reduce the chili sauce quantity. For more heat, add cayenne or sriracha to the marinade.
Is this recipe suitable for meal prep?
Absolutely! Prepare the chicken and Brussels sprouts separately, store in airtight containers, and reheat as needed. It’s a healthy and flavorful option for busy weekdays.

Easy Air Fryer Sweet Chili Chicken and Brussels Sprouts Dinner
A quick, delicious, and healthy dinner featuring crispy air fryer chicken coated in sweet chili sauce, paired with roasted Brussels sprouts.
- Total Time: 32 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ings
Ingredients
- 1 lb boneless chicken breasts or thighs,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1 lb Brussels sprouts, halved
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1/4 cup sweet chili sauce
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p paprika
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at air fryer to 400°F (200°C).
- Toss chicken pieces with garlic pow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Lightly spray with cooking spray.
- Place chicken into the air fryer basket in a single layer. Cook for 10-12 minutes until crispy and cooked through.
- Meanwhile, toss Brussels sprouts with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Once chicken is done, add the sprouts to the air fryer and cook for an additional 8-10 minutes until tender and slightly crispy.
- Drizzle sweet chili sauce over cooked chicken and Brussels sprouts. Toss gently to coat evenly.
- Serve hot, garnished with fresh herbs if desired.
Notes
- Ensure chicken pieces are evenly coated for uniform crispiness.
- Adjust spice level by vary the amount of sweet chili sauce.
